Funke Akindele Sparks Reactions After Apparent Snub of Toyin Abraham at Film Premiere
A viral video showing Funke Akindele seemingly ignoring colleague Toyin Abraham at a film premiere has triggered fresh conversations across social media and within the Nollywood industry.
The incident reportedly took place at the premiere of The Return of Arinzo, an event hosted by Iyabo Ojo at the Balmoral Event Centre in Lagos. In the circulating footage, Toyin Abraham approaches Funke Akindele in an apparent attempt to greet her, but Akindele appears not to acknowledge the gesture, remaining focused elsewhere.
After the brief moment, Toyin Abraham moved on to greet Iyabo Ojo before leaving the immediate area. The clip quickly gained attention online, with many viewers offering different interpretations of the interaction.
Reactions have been mixed, as some social media users believe the moment was a deliberate snub, while others argue it may have been accidental or misunderstood due to the fast-paced nature of event environments. The lack of full context in the video has contributed to the ongoing debate.
The incident has also reignited long-standing rumours about a possible rivalry between the two prominent Nollywood actresses. Over the years, both stars have occasionally been linked in discussions surrounding box office competition and industry influence.
In 2024, Toyin Abraham previously addressed such speculation, stating that perceived tension between her and Funke Akindele was largely driven by public narratives and industry comparisons rather than any confirmed personal conflict.
Despite the renewed attention, neither actress has publicly commented on the viral video at the time of reporting. The incident continues to generate engagement online, highlighting the public’s strong interest in relationships and dynamics among top figures in the Nigerian film industry.
